    My first time here. The menu was comprehensive and featured so many visually tempting options that…read moreI finally just asked our waitress Quincy to suggest something. She recommended the Cuban Pulled Pork Sandwich. My sandwich was huge and contained a large portion of pulled pork meat. It was delicious and the homemade chipotle bbq mayo made it all the more satisfying with its rich smoky flavor! The Cuban-style black beans were right out of Miami! Very nicely prepared and included green peas, carrots, corn, and bell peppers, as well. My dining companion, for her part, ordered the Falafel platter, with a side order of gyro meat. The falafel (a dozen), were fresh, tasty, and just the right consistency. These were served with lettuce, onions, tomatoes, pita, and hummus. The side order of gyro meat featured a generous portion of decadently succulent lamb shavings and included two portions of homemade tzatziki sauce. Everything we ate was prepared to perfection and could easily compete with exceptional restaurants in Chicago! Yes, the food at One World is that good. As for the service, our waitress Quincy was friendly and professional. As for the ambiance and decor--we arrived ahead of the lunch crowd, so it was pretty quiet. The decor, however, is nicely done. The premises were clean and well maintained. Ditto the restrooms. The restaurant is actually huge. There are multiple dining areas and in the summer there is an outside patio behind the restaurant, as well. As for pricing and affordability--quality costs, and the food here is definitely a cut above. That being said, the owners have priced the entrees quite reasonably considering the generous portion-size and quality of the food. My overall opinion? If you want a dining experience worthy of comparison to the best Chicagoland has to offer, but don't want to make the long drive--or pay twice as much--then I highly recommend this little gem of a locally-owned restaurant in Peoria!
